applause the clapping of hands in approval.
beckon to signal to come using a motion of the head or hands.
chamber a room.
clamber to climb with difficulty or in an awkward way, using hands and feet.
desperate not caring about danger because of great need.
fantasy imagination or something imagined.
flatten to squash or compress.
gasp a sudden, brief taking in of air through the mouth, because of surprise or difficulty breathing.
laundry clothing, sheets, and other things that are cleaned by washing or that are washed and ironed.
production the act or process of making or manufacturing.
scientific having to do with science.
subtract to take away from a whole or larger amount.
supervise to direct during the carrying out of a task.
tragic causing death, destruction, or disaster.
wealthy having a lot of money; rich.
